Broadly speaking, homonyms are words that sound alike yet they have completely different meanings. Then there are homophones, which are a specific type of homonym where words both sound alike and have different meanings, but they also have different spellings. One common example are the words ‘lose’ and ‘loose.’ Lose means to either be deprived of something or to be defeated, whereas loose means not attached firmly or closely nor fixed in one place. Both words sound the same, have different meanings, and are spelled differently, and so they are homophones.
